# Industry Intelligence Brief
Nigeria's insurance sector is entering a critical recapitalization phase with 43 insurers and reinsurers restructuring their capital bases, signaling major consolidation ahead that will reshape market dynamics. Meanwhile, California's insurance crisis has become a political flashpoint with commissioner candidates proposing competing solutions to address affordability and availability—a regulatory environment advisors must monitor closely. The SECURE Act's implications continue to generate urgency, as evidenced by a striking case where an inherited 401(k) beneficiary faces $150,000 in additional taxes by delaying distributions to year 10, highlighting how distribution timing strategies can dramatically impact client wealth. These stories underscore evolving retirement planning approaches and the critical importance of tax-efficient wealth transfer strategies in advisory conversations.
Advisors should prioritize a tax-efficiency audit with clients this week, specifically reviewing any inherited retirement accounts or planned distributions. Use the $150,000 tax surprise as a concrete conversation starter: ask clients if they understand their SECURE Act distribution obligations and whether their current withdrawal strategy accounts for the tax consequences of timing decisions. This single conversation could uncover substantial planning gaps and demonstrate immediate value—turning awareness of regulatory complexity into actionable client advice.

# Market Intelligence Brief
Across this week's data, distrust clusters around three pressure points: perceived conflicts of interest when advisers recommend products that benefit their commission structure, systemic failures in insurance underwriting and claims (particularly acute in California's market), and a broader loss of faith in government regulation to police bad actors. YouTube comments reveal raw emotional distrust—viewers openly questioning adviser motives and sharing cautionary tales—while Google reviews show more transactional disappointment: specific service failures, delayed payouts, and feeling misled during the sales process. The YouTube space surfaces philosophical skepticism about the industry itself; Google reviews document personal harm, making them higher-friction conversion killers for prospects researching before they call.
Monday action for insurance producers: Audit your current book for any policies sold in the last 18 months where the client's stated need and the product features don't align tightly; proactively reach out with a no-pressure review conversation, document it, and use it as a referral story. For financial advisors: Create a one-page written explanation of how your fee structure works and what you don't get paid for—then volunteer this unprompted in discovery calls. Both moves convert skepticism into proof of integrity before objections calcify into online reviews.
